Q: Is 71,408,174 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 71,408,174 is a composite number.

Why is 71,408,174 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 71,408,174 can be evenly divided by 1 2 35,704,087 and 71,408,174, with no remainder.

Since 71,408,174 cannot be divided by just 1 and 71,408,174, it is a composite number.
